An eco-epidemiological model consisting of a three-species food web model, with an
SIS epidemic disease in the intermediate predator, is proposed and analyzed. It is assumed that the disease transmitted between the individual of intermediate predator species only through an external factors as well as contact. The existence, uniqueness and boundedness of the solution of the system are studied. The existence of all possible equilibrium points are discussed. The local as well as global stability analysis of each equilibrium point is investigated. Finally further investigations for the global dynamics of the proposed system are carried out with the help of numerical simulations. It is observed that the system has one type of attractors, its approaches asymptotically to one of its equilibrium points.
